About Wonder Solar

Hubei Wonder Solar LLC. was established in August 2016, mainly engaged in the development and production of the emerging solar cells. As a spin out from Prof. Hongwei Han group in Huazhong University of Science and Technology, the company aims at achieving efficient and stable emerging solar cells based on printing technology and cheap raw materials. From fundamental research to industrial-scale pilot line, the company provides technical support and solutions for the realization of low-cost solar power.

Exclusive access to the fundamental IP from Huazhong University of Science and Technology, Wonder Solar obtained the key technologies of printable mesoscopic perovskite solar cells, which are prepared by coating three layers of mesoporous films on a single conductive substrate by layer-by-layer. These solar cells are regarded as an outstanding representative of the new generation of solar cell technology because they exhibit advantages of using abundant raw materials and simple fabrication process, good repeatability, and scalability as well as excellent device efficiency and stability.

As of 2021, Wonder Solar has taken the lead in completing the pilot scale test and outdoor verification of printable mesoscopic perovskite solar cells which is hailed as the next-generation of photovoltaic technology, and its industrialization indicators are leading the world. Experiencing the swift and violent growth momentum, Wonder Solar Institute, Wuhan has been established in August 2021. The Institute is committed to realizing ultra-low-cost solar photovoltaic power generation and creating affordable solar photovoltaic technology for everyone.

Technology Mission

Demonstrate printable mesoscopic perovskite solar cells with high stability.

Provide a promising technical route toward commercialization of emerging solar cells in low-cost.

Our Technology
Scientific Prowess
Media Reports
Company News
News Center
About Wonder
Copyright © 2022 All Rights Reserved:Hubei Wonder Solar LLC.  E ICP Filling No. 18002840-1